Pearl Fuller

Pearl Fuller (March 29, 1881 – September 27, 1908) was an American football player and coach.

He was the head football coach at Alma College in Alma, Michigan, for one season, in 1903, compiling a record of 3–5.

[1] Fuller was born on March 29, 1881, in Alma.

He died of pneumonia on September 27, 1908, at his home in Virginia, Minnesota.
